There is some good news out there for the GOP...

Jim Geraghty reports that it's likely that Republican challengers will defeat at least 3 Democratic incumbents in House races.

Joe Biden made another gaffe--Obama has said his tax increases will apply only to those making $250,000 a year; now Biden has said they hit those making $150,000 per year.
The McCain-Palin campaign is hitting this hard today, by all accounts.

And the Gallup traditional daily tracking poll has the race very, very close--only a two point difference.
